Transaction 323e4cb905305be49c62f26997f43dffa6c46118cf92925dda8e589bc0904203
1 Input
1 Output
-
323e4cb905305be49c62f26997f43dffa6c46118cf92925dda8e589bc0904203:0
- value
- 355670
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 bdad665be3ecfb5835c2203fce4bf31bb767c120 OP_EQUAL
- address
- 3JywMqCMN5YW7SNA3TPbag4NmxPhkD2jyV